How to use Coastal Tempest Gloom

Overview

The Coastal Tempest Gloom palette is a powerful collection of deep grays and brooding blues, perfectly capturing the raw energy of a wild coastal storm. Ranging from the profound #2A3A4A to the mysterious #4A6A7A and the atmospheric #708A9A, this palette evokes a sense of drama and strength. The lighter #9AAAB0 and #BFCACB provide a subtle contrast, reminiscent of breaking waves or distant mist. This blend is ideal for designers seeking to create a moody, sophisticated, and impactful aesthetic. It's especially suited for projects that aim to convey resilience, depth, and a dramatic, contemplative atmosphere, perfect for powerful, modern branding.

Suggested color roles

primary

Utilize #2A3A4A as a dominant, deep blue-gray for backgrounds or main branding elements, establishing a moody tone.

secondary

Employ #4A6A7A for secondary content blocks, navigation, or subtle graphical elements, adding depth.

accent

Introduce #708A9A as a lighter accent for highlights, icons, or subtle decorative touches.

background

Choose #2A3A4A for a dramatic, immersive background, or #4A6A7A for a slightly lighter, deep canvas.

text

Use #BFCACB or #9AAAB0 for body text and headings for excellent readability against darker palette colors, or crisp white.

Accessibility notes

  • The lighter shades #BFCACB and #9AAAB0 provide good contrast for text on #2A3A4A and #4A6A7A.
  • Ensure sufficient contrast when using #708A9A for text on #4A6A7A or #2A3A4A; a lighter text color is often better.
  • Avoid using #9AAAB0 for text on #BFCACB backgrounds; opt for a darker color for text.
  • White text on the darkest colors like #2A3A4A will offer optimal contrast and a striking effect.
